The sample is a general community sample of adolescents, derived from standard health screenings of the Youth Health Care Divisions (YHCD) in Southern South-Limburg, the Netherlands. Two waves of Regional Profiles of Youth health (RPY) data were collected: adolescents attending second grade of secondary school (age 13-14 years) were questioned at the beginning of the study, and 2 years later when they were in fourth grade (age 15-16 years). The sample consisted of 1,129 participants: 526 boys (46.6%) and 603 girls (53.4%).
